| Attribute | Verified Detail | Source Type |
|---|---|---|
| Subject Name | Chino Moreno | Public Profile |
| Primary Role | Lead Vocalist of Deftones | Public Record |
| Primary Occupation | Musician, Singer, Songwriter | Public Record |
| Date of Birth (commonly reported) | January 23, 1973 | Public Biography |
| Birth Place (commonly reported) | Sacramento, California, USA | Public Biography |
| Sun Sign (commonly reported) | Aquarius | Derived from Birth Date |
| Moon Sign (calculated example) | Pisces (based on 1973-01-23, 12:00–23:59 local time approximation) | Stellar Calculation |
| Ascendant (approximate range) | Gemini or Cancer region (depending on exact birth time) | Chart Reconstruction |
